Located about 15 miles southeast of Downtown St. Louis, Belleville is convenient to Scott Air Force Base, the Mississippi River, the St. Louis Downtown Airport, the Gateway Arch, Anheuser-Busch, and the Saint Louis Zoo. Belleville isn't a typical suburban city, though -- it is one of the most populated cities in Illinois, and it is an All-America City. It is also a college town, home to Southwestern Illinois College, the Saint Louis University Family Medicine Residency, and Lindenwood University-Belleville.
Founded in 1814, Belleville is home to some fascinating historic sites, such as the Gustave Koerner House, first built in 1849. The Labor & Industry Museum explores Belleville's history as one of the state's most important industrial centers. Downtown Belleville contains beautiful historic buildings filled with shops and restaurants along brick-paved sidewalks. Downtown hosts a variety of events, including Art on the Square, one of the nation's top-ranking fine arts shows.
